The display goes black while
the Tablet PC is still turned on.
The Tablet PC system has
gone into stand by after sitting
idle for a period of time. (In this
state, the power LED flashes
blue.)
Slide the power switch for
about a second to resume
operations.
System has gone into low-
battery Hibernation mode. (In
this state, the power LED is
off.)
1. Slide the power switch for
about a second to resume
operations. 2. Connect the AC
adapter to the Tablet PC to
charge the battery.
BATTERY
Data loss during battery swap. The unit is designed to
maintain the data and settings
for up to 30 seconds in stand
by while you swap the battery.
This time may vary due to your
system and the programs
you’re running.
When you swap the battery
with the unit in stand by, be
sure to save your data before
removing the battery to avoid
data loss.
The battery seems to run down
very quickly (lasting less than
three hours after a full charge).
Accessory devices such as a
DVD player and applications
that make heavy use of the
hard drive drain the battery
more quickly.
Use AC power when possible
and/or turn off the accessory
devices.
The battery is weakening or
defective.
All batteries weaken over time,
but if a new battery is needed,
visit the Motion website to
order a new battery.
DISPLAY
The desktop is too big for the
display – I can’t see all of the
desktop icons.
Screen resolution is set higher
than the default with 32-bit
resolution.
Decrease the screen resolution
by opening the Motion
Dashboard Display panel,
selecting Graphics Properties,
then the Schemes tab.
When I disconnected a second
monitor from the Tablet PC, the
image became too big for the
Tablet PC display.
The Tablet PC has attempted
to spread the image of a
window or desktop beyond the
screen area of the active
monitor.
1. Tap the Properties button on
the Motion Dashboard, Display
panel.
2. Tap Graphics Options, then
Graphics Properties... to open
the Properties screen.
3. Select Notebook to make
the Tablet PC the primary
display.
The display looks dim. Brightness is set too low. Adjust brightness from the
Motion Dashboard Display
panel.
